The Allure of Celestial Themes in Mirror Sculptures

The celestial realm has always fascinated humanity. Stars, planets, galaxies, and the vast expanse of the universe have inspired countless artists throughout history. When combined with mirror sculptures, the celestial theme takes on a new dimension.

Mirror sculptures, by their very nature, reflect the surrounding environment. When they are crafted with a celestial theme, they not only showcase the beauty of the cosmos but also interact with the real - world space around them. For example, a mirror sculpture in the shape of a crescent moon can reflect the sunlight during the day, creating an ever - changing play of light and shadow. At night, it might reflect the stars, blurring the line between the real and the celestial.

Scientific and Aesthetic Merits

From a scientific perspective, celestial themes in mirror sculptures can serve as educational tools. They can represent astronomical phenomena such as eclipses, the phases of the moon, or the orbits of planets. For instance, a mirror sculpture depicting the solar system can be both an artistic and an educational piece, allowing viewers to understand the relative positions and sizes of the planets in a more tangible way.

Aesthetically, the reflective surface of the mirror adds a sense of depth and mystery to the celestial theme. The shiny finish can mimic the twinkling of stars or the glow of a nebula. It can also create an optical illusion, making the sculpture seem larger or more complex than it actually is.

Types of Mirror Sculptures with Celestial Themes

Modern Stainless Steel Sculpture

One of the most popular materials for mirror sculptures is stainless steel. Modern Stainless Steel Sculpture offers a sleek and durable option for creating celestial - themed art. Stainless steel can be polished to a mirror - like finish, which is perfect for reflecting light and creating a sense of movement.

A modern stainless - steel sculpture with a celestial theme might feature abstract shapes inspired by galaxies or the curves of a comet's tail. The smooth surface of the stainless steel can also enhance the reflection of the surrounding environment, making the sculpture blend seamlessly with its surroundings.

Abstract Circular Möbius Metal Sculpture

The Möbius strip is a fascinating mathematical concept that has found its way into art. Abstract Circular Möbius Metal Sculpture with a celestial theme can represent the continuous and infinite nature of the universe. The circular shape can symbolize the orbits of planets or the cycle of life in the cosmos.

The mirror finish on a Möbius - shaped sculpture can create a mesmerizing visual effect. As light reflects off the surface, it can seem as if the sculpture is constantly in motion, just like the celestial bodies it represents.

Placement and Impact

The placement of mirror sculptures with celestial themes is crucial for maximizing their impact. In outdoor settings, such as parks or gardens, these sculptures can become focal points. They can reflect the natural beauty of the surroundings, such as trees, flowers, and the sky. During different times of the day, the changing light conditions can transform the appearance of the sculpture.

In indoor settings, such as museums or galleries, these sculptures can create a sense of wonder and awe. They can be placed in areas with strategic lighting to enhance the reflective properties and the celestial theme. For example, a sculpture might be placed under a spotlight to mimic the effect of a star shining in the darkness.
